Creating Credit History: Best Cards for Beginners

Starting your credit journey can feel overwhelming. Luckily, there are plenty credit cards designed specifically to assist you in building a positive history. A starter card is often the best place to begin. These cards typically require a security deposit, which acts as your credit limit. As you show responsible usage, your credit score will gradually increase.

  • Look into cards with small annual fees.
  • Aim for a card with favorable interest rates.
  • Utilize your card for routine spending and settle your balance in full each month.

By implementing these steps, you can unlock a world of credit opportunities and obtain financial independence.

Amplify Your Savings: High-Yield Accounts in 2024

In this ever-changing financial landscape, it's essential to make your money work with you. Explore high-yield accounts as a smart way to increase your savings opportunity. These accounts offer competitive interest rates compared to traditional savings accounts, allowing you to build your wealth more quickly. As we step into 2024, investigating the best high-yield account options is essential to ensure you're receiving the highest possible return on your savings.

  • Consider factors such as interest rates, fees, and account minimums.
  • Investigate different types of high-yield accounts, including online banks, credit unions, and money market accounts.
  • Create financial goals and choose the account that best suits your needs.

Regularly track your savings growth and modify your strategy as needed.

Establish a Solid Financial Foundation: Essential Personal Finance Tips

Securing your financial future starts with building a solid foundation. It's essential to develop healthy spending habits and create a budget that works your needs.

One of the most important steps is to record your income and expenses carefully. This will give you a clear picture of where your money is going and reveal areas where you can reduce spending.

,Moreover, establishing an emergency fund is crucial for navigating unexpected expenses. Aim to gather at least three to six months' worth of living costs.

  • Regularly review your budget and make modifications as needed.
  • Look into different savings accounts to maximize your returns.
  • Learn yourself about personal finance principles.

Conquering Debt: Strategies for Paying Down What You Owe

Climbing out of debt can feel like an uphill battle, but, with a solid plan and the right strategies, you can conquer your financial obligations and achieve lasting freedom. Start by evaluating your current standing, listing all your debts, interest rates, and minimum payments. Create a realistic budget that assigns funds for debt repayment while covering essential expenses. Consider implementing the snowball method to strategically Health & Wellness chip away at your debt. Explore options like balance transfers, debt management plans, or credit counseling to reduce interest rates and monthly payments. Remember to persist disciplined with your budget, acknowledge milestones, and seek support from friends, family, or financial advisors. With consistent effort and a focused approach, you can achieve debt-free success.

  • Target your highest interest debts first to save money in the long run.
  • Set up regular payments to ensure timely repayments.
  • Increase your credit score by making timely payments and keeping your credit utilization low.
